Swiping in book details means going to the next or previous book as defined by the current book list display. This is what I think you are asking for.
The infrastructure stuff refers to being able to mark a book read in CC and have that information transferred up to calibre, stored in a custom column of your choice.
You can already hide books that match some value in a custom column. Long press on the value in the grouping drawer and select "not matching".
